Picking Plums

Every four years, in time for the arrival of a new administration, a copy of the Plum Book, "or list of the best Executive Branch jobs", becomes available. Many of the positions are filled by appointment, but some are open if you apply through USAJobs. Since civil service is one of the areas that is predicted to increase their hiring, this might be the time to explore some options in government employment.

And, yes, the Library of Congress does have positions listed on the Plum Book. But you can also search on USAJobs for current opportunities.
